The establishment of this intricate system is a hallmark of a robust, high-velocity operation.Architectural Blueprint: On-Page SEO for Product Pages
The construction of an optimized product page demands a meticulous application of Technical Frameworks. Each element must be precisely calibrated for maximum impact:- Title Tags and Meta Descriptions: These are your digital storefront signage. They must be keyword-rich, concise, and compelling, designed to capture attention in search results. Precision in crafting these elements directly influences click-through rates.
- URL Structure: A clean, logical, and keyword-inclusive URL provides immediate context to both search engines and users. It is an often-overlooked component of effective on-page SEO dropshipping.
- Header Tags (H1, H2, H3): Structure your content with a clear hierarchy. Your H1 should be the product name, incorporating primary keywords. Subsequent H2 and H3 tags should logically break down features, benefits, and specifications, enhancing readability and semantic relevance.
- Product Descriptions: This is where your ecommerce conversion content truly shines. Move beyond generic feature lists. Articulate benefits, solve pain points, and paint a vivid picture of the value proposition. Integrate secondary keywords naturally, ensuring the language resonates with the target demographic while satisfying search algorithms.
- Image Optimization: High-quality product images are non-negotiable. Optimize file sizes for rapid loading speeds and utilize descriptive alt text that includes relevant keywords. This improves accessibility and provides additional SEO signals.
- Schema Markup: Implement structured data (e.g., Product Schema) to provide search engines with explicit information about your products, including price, availability, and reviews. This can lead to rich snippets in search results, significantly boosting visibility and credibility.
